When, under the provisions of this chapter or of any ordinance passed pursuant to
the authority of this chapter, any work is done or material furnished by any enforcing
officer or by his or her order at the expense of the owner or other persons interested,
the value of the work and material may be recovered in an action brought against the
owner or other interested person or persons, and if any work or materials been done
or furnished at the cost of the corporate unit, the enforcing officer shall cause
the action to be brought in the name of the corporate unit. Upon the entry of any
case or proceeding brought under the provisions of this chapter, the court shall,
at the request of either party, advance the case so that it may be heard and determined
with as little delay as possible.

(2) The court shall extend priority to the scheduling of emergency cases.

(e) Filing fees; judicial review. All proceedings instituted in the names of the several cities and towns are exempt
from the payment of the district court filing fees. Any person or persons jointly
or severally aggrieved by the final judgment, decision, or order of the district court
may seek review by the supreme court in accordance with § 8-8-3.2(b).
